>So they want to
They're magically compelled to. They're essentially normal mortal people with 3 exceptions
>can't die unless decapitated
>instantly feel when another one of their kind is nearby and are compelled to kill them
>gain an addictive power by beheading their own kind
They've shown that the impulse can be resisted, especially with friends and family, but there were plenty of episodes about people being unable to resist the urge too.

The franchise isn't clear about it. Sometimes in the movies, made-for-tv movies, and tv series the prize is what you wrote. Other times the prize is the accumulated knowledge and power of all the previous immortals making the last immortal a god among men.

The first season finale of Highlander when Duncan had to face off against the ancient immortal named Grayson who was once the protege of another ancient immortal named Darius who had retired to become to the life of a monk after he had taken the head of an immortal holy man who was presumably the oldest immortal alive at the time dating back to stone age. Darius was a warlord on the verge of conquering Europe and the quickening changed him. Grayson was his lieutenant at the time and never forgave Darius for betraying their shared dream of conquering Europe. So Grayson wanted to kill Darius but couldn't because Darius rarely left holy ground and so to make him suffer Grayson turned his attention to people Darius was close to. Duncan kept interfering so the fought. Grayson was favored to win since he had accumulated more quickenings and lived thousands of years longer than Duncan. Duncan came to terms with his likely death but managed to achieve a miraculous victory in the final moment.

None of the immortals knew what the prize that they were fighting for was, just that it was insanely powerful.
The prize is nebulous, Connor wanted to be human and stop fighting. It's exactly what he got. His "telepathy" he wanted to use he openly admitted to wanting to use it to influence world leaders for peace.
Had Kurgan gotten the Prize, I'm sure his desires would have led to an entirely different Prize. There's no way he wanted peace and to be mortal.
Also, I believe that there are variations of the Gathering.
By that, I mean that there are many immortals, but not all of them are drawn to each Gathering.
Maybe only a few dozen are pulled. And, previous winners are exempt from being drawn to another Gathering. I believe Ramirez was a previous winner and that he was drawn to Connor to forge him into the weapon to destroy Kurgan because Ramirez knew how dangerous Kurgan was and Ramirez's deepest desire was to stop the Kurgan from winning a Prize.
I mean, five years from Connor becoming immortal to Ramirez showing up.
They also never explained how Kurgan knew Connor was an immortal before Connor died the first time either.
Except in the show, where Duncan knew about Richie and later about the silly girl who died in a car accident for the first time. Supposedly proto Immortals "feel" different.
